About Beacon Hill 2100

The size of Beacon Hill is approximately 2.8 square kilometres. There are 16 parks, covering nearly 15.3% of the total area. The population of Beacon Hill in 2016 was 7457 people. By 2021 the population was 7814 showing a population growth of 4.8%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Beacon Hill is 10-19 years. Households in Beacon Hill are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Beacon Hill work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 81.00% of the homes in Beacon Hill were owner-occupied compared with 84.20% in 2016.

Beacon Hill has 2,522 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Beacon Hill have seen a 13.58% increase in median value, while Units have seen a -4.90% decrease. As at 31 May 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Beacon Hill is $2,258,552 while the median value for Units is $1,458,222.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,350 while Units have a median rent of $720.
